diff --git a/smack-extensions/src/main/java/org/jivesoftware/smackx/filetransfer/FaultTolerantNegotiator.java b/smack-extensions/src/main/java/org/jivesoftware/smackx/filetransfer/FaultTolerantNegotiator.java index cdcb4e043..6feb8e04d 100644 --- a/smack-extensions/src/main/java/org/jivesoftware/smackx/filetransfer/FaultTolerantNegotiator.java +++ b/smack-extensions/src/main/java/org/jivesoftware/smackx/filetransfer/FaultTolerantNegotiator.java @@ -100,7 +100,7 @@ public class FaultTolerantNegotiator extends StreamNegotiator { Future future; try { i++; - future = service.poll(10, TimeUnit.SECONDS); + future = service.poll(connection.getPacketReplyTimeout(), TimeUnit.MILLISECONDS); } catch (InterruptedException e) { continue;